Floatmaker
noun
noun ·Rare ·Advanced level
Definitions
Noun
- 1 A builder of floats (decorated trailers or vehicles for display in a parade or pageant).
"I spoke of my interest in seeing what those masters of the floatmaker's art at Macy's might come up with as a 300-square-foot depiction of a plate of spaghetti carbonara."

Etymology
From float + maker.
